单词 | flamboyant |
释义 | flam·boy·ant ![]() adj. 1. Given to or marked by elaborate, ostentatious, or audacious display or behavior. See Synonyms at showy. 2. Richly or brightly colored; resplendent: a flamboyant turban. 3. Of, relating to, or having wavy lines and flamelike forms characteristic of 15th- and 16th-century French Gothic architecture. n. See royal poinciana. [French, from Old French, present participle of flamboyer, to blaze, from flambe, flame; see FLAME.] flam·boyance, flam·boyan·cy n. flam·boyant·ly adv. ![]() c. 1500 Church of St. Anne Vilnius, Lithuania |
